A rocky outcrop in the sea with a temple on top. The temple has a brown roof and white and red walls with a fence and is surrounded by trees. The outcrop is dark gray with white streaks. A small cave is visible on the front of the outcrop. Several smaller rocks protrude from the water in front. A small boat with two people is on the left in the background. The water is blue. Mountains are in the far background. Three vertical rectangles with Japanese text are on the image. The border around the image is beige.
